The Adrenaline Job: Staying Calm and Safe

Why this matters

Some calls run hot. A burst line flooding a finished basement, a no-heat in a freeze, gas in the air, a homeowner panicking while water pours down. The job becomes urgent and your body floods with adrenaline. That chemistry is built to help you run from a predator, and it actively hurts you when the task in front of you needs steady hands and clear thinking. The injuries on adrenaline jobs almost never come from the original problem. They come from the rushed reaction to it.

What adrenaline does to you

Understanding the physiology helps you fight it. When stress spikes, your body narrows vision to a tunnel, dumps fine motor control, speeds your pulse, and shoves your thinking from the slow deliberate part of the brain toward fast reflex. That trade is great for fleeing. It is terrible for reading a panel, sweating a fitting, or judging whether a surface will hold you. You literally get clumsier and more shortsighted right when the stakes go up. Knowing this is happening is half the defense, because you can consciously override it.

Stop the bleeding, not the panic

The single most useful move on a hot job is to separate the emergency from the repair. There is almost always one fast action that stops the situation from getting worse, and it is rarely the full fix.

  • Flooding: close the shutoff valve. The repair can wait; the water cannot.
  • Electrical fault, sparks, burning smell: kill the breaker.
  • Suspected gas leak: do not flip switches, get people out, shut off the supply if you safely can, and ventilate.

Do the one thing that buys time. Once the situation stops escalating, the clock pressure drops, and your head clears enough to do the actual repair safely. Trying to solve everything at once is how people get hurt.

The deliberate pause

The hardest and most valuable thing on an adrenaline job is to stop moving for a few seconds. It feels wrong when everything is urgent, but those seconds are where your judgment comes back online.

  • Breathe slow and deliberate. A few long exhales physically lowers your heart rate and pulls your brain out of full reflex mode. This is not a relaxation trick; it is a hardware reset.
  • Say the situation out loud. "Water is off. No active leak. Now I find the failed joint." Naming it organizes a scattered mind.
  • Run the hazard scan anyway. Adrenaline tells you to skip it. That is exactly when you must not. A flooded floor is now a slip and an electrical hazard. The emergency created new dangers the scan would have caught.

Do not let the homeowner set your pace

A panicking customer will push you to move faster, and their fear is contagious. Your job is to be the calm one. A steady voice, "I have shut the water off, the worst is over, now I will fix it properly," settles them and protects you from being rushed into a mistake. You cannot do careful work while absorbing someone else's panic, so manage the room before you manage the repair. Calm is a service you provide.

Know when not to be the hero

Some adrenaline jobs are past the line where a single tech should act alone. Gas you can smell strongly, an electrical situation beyond your training, a structural risk, water near a live panel. The skill there is recognizing the limit and calling it: evacuate, call the utility or emergency services, get backup. Walking away from a job that is beyond you is not a failure. It is the most experienced move there is. The graveyard is full of people who decided they could handle just one more thing alone.

After it is over

When the adrenaline drains, you crash. You feel shaky, tired, maybe foggy. That is normal and it is also a hazard, because the next task of the day now starts with you depleted. Take a real break, rehydrate, and reset before you climb the next ladder. The second injury often happens an hour after the emergency, when your guard is down and your tank is empty.
